After the fall of Rome, the Western Roman Empire disintegrated and was replaced by various Germanic and barbarian kingdoms. The Eastern Roman Empire, also known as the Byzantine Empire, continued to thrive and would endure for another thousand years before finally falling to the Ottoman Empire in 1453. The Eastern and Western halves of the Roman Empire had already been growing apart in terms of culture, politics, and language, and the fall of Rome accelerated this divergence.
